The Voice of the Plantation People Organization (VOPP) held a two-day special discussion with religious leaders to explore ways of working together to address land, housing, education, and other basic issues faced by the Malaiyaha community in the Southern Province.
VOPP representatives met with:
-
Rev. Thero Dammapaala Dammarakkitha (Retired Principal, Buddhist clergy – Deniyaya)
-
Rev. Fr. Ansalam (Parish Priest, St. Sebastian’s Church, Hulandawa)
-
Rev. Fr. Anthony Jesudasan (Director of CODESEP and Parish Priest, Aninkanda Church)
-
Sivasri Yogeswara Kurukkal (Chief Priest, Sri Muthumariamman Temple, Deniyaya

During the discussions, VOPP officially handed over its research report and shared the key recommendations aimed at improving the social, economic, educational, and housing conditions of the Malaiyaha community. The team also discussed how religious leaders could support the implementation and advocacy of these recommendations to ensure tangible outcomes for the community.
